Github

GitHub is a proprietary developer platform that allows developers to create, store, manage, and share their code. It uses Git for distributed version control and provides access control, bug tracking, task management, continuous integration, and wikis for every project. The platform is commonly used to host open-source software development projects. As of January 2023, GitHub reported having over 100 million developers and more than 420 million repositories, making it the world's largest source code host. The company, GitHub, Inc., is a subsidiary of Microsoft and is headquartered in San Francisco. Its recent focus includes integrating AI-powered developer tools and agents into its platform.

Mastercard

Mastercard Inc. is an American multinational corporation that provides payment card transaction processing and related services. Headquartered in Purchase, New York, its core business involves processing payments between the banks of merchants and the card-issuing banks or credit unions of purchasers who use Mastercard-branded debit, credit, and prepaid cards. The company, which has been publicly traded since 2006, was created by an alliance of banks in response to the BankAmericard, now Visa. Mastercard has recently focused on artificial intelligence, unveiling an agentic AI suite designed to help businesses streamline their operations.
